What is APJ Abdul Kalam scholarship?
Dr Abdul Kalam Scholarship for Medical/Engineering Aspirants is an initiative of Buddy4Study India Foundation to financially support meritorious students from Economically Weaker Section (EWS). The scholarship aims to help needy students and enable them to complete their professional programme in higher education.

Does CBSE give scholarship?
Objective. The objective of CBSE merit scholarship scheme is to provide scholarships to the meritorious Single Girl Students, who are the only child of their parents; and have passed the CBSE Class X Examination with 60% or more marks/grades and are continuing their further school education of Class XI and XII.

Who are eligible for PM scholarship 2021?
Having a minimum 60% marks in Minimum Entry Qualification (MEQ) i.e. 10+2/Diploma/Graduation or equivalent in case of a new applicant. Or For applicants applying under renewal category, it is mandatory to pass each subsequent academic year of the professional courses being pursued by them with minimum 50% marks.
What is Defence scholarship?
The ‘Prime Minister’s Scholarship Scheme (PMSS)’ ‘ is being implemented to encourage technical and post-graduate education for the widows and wards of the deceased/ex-service personnel of Armed Forces. The scheme is funded out of National Defence Fund administered by Prime Minister’s Office.
